Rock is a broad church united by a passion for all that is vital and dynamic. This edition A Brief History of Rock has been updated for the 21st century and encapsulates the power and the story of one of the most popular styles of music, charting a comprehensive history through the decades.

The ultimate survey of guitar-based rock - tracing all genres, from the late 1960s blues-rock boom to '90s blues and R&B, it covers all the essential people, events and developments, giving an informative and thoughtful history, alongside key artists and tracks. Broken down into easily navigable chronological sections, the highly readable text is accompanied by evocative and revealing images. It is a real treat for all rock fans.


Contributor Bio(s): Heatley, Michael: - Michael Heatley edited the acclaimed History of Rock partwork (1981-84). He is the author of over 50 music biographies, ranging from Bon Jovi to Rolf Harris, as well as books on sport and TV. He has penned liner notes to more than 100 CD reissues, and written for magazines including Music Week, Billboard, Goldmine, Radio Times and the Mail on Sunday colour supplement.
